Dynamic services infrastructure for allowing programmatic...

Data processing: presentation processing of document – operator i – Presentation processing of document – Layout

Reexamination Certificate

Rate now

  [ 0.00 ] – not rated yet Voters 0   Comments 0

Details

C715S252000, C715S252000, C715S252000, C707S793000, C707S793000, C707S793000, C707S793000, C709S206000, C709S227000, C709S228000, C709S230000

Reexamination Certificate

active

07472349

ABSTRACT:
A dynamic services infrastructure accepts data describing data resources and stores that data in a relational database from which it may be retrieved to handle service requests issued by application programs. The database stores Service Definition data which is initially supplied in the form of XML Service Descriptor documents which are then mapped into the database from which they may be accessed. Each Service Definition includes an input specification which identifies the address of a resource as well as the nature of the input data to be supplied to the resource with the request, and further includes an output specification which describes the nature of the output information which is supplied by the resource in response to the request. The Service Definition further includes information describing the service provider which supplies the resource, test information including fixed input and output values which permit the operability of the resource to be verified, update information which permits the infrastructure to insure that the Service Definition information is kept current, and security information which permits the system to validate users and provide secure encrypted information exchanges. When a client sends a request for services to the infrastructure, obtains the service description for the desired resource from the database, transmits an output information request to the address specified in said the service description, supplying input information meeting the specification contained in said particular service description to said particular resource, and receives and routs output information provided by said particular resource in response to said output information request to the executing application program.

REFERENCES:
patent: 6041308 (2000-03-01), Walker et al.
patent: 6064979 (2000-05-01), Perkowski
patent: 6154738 (2000-11-01), Call
patent: 6226675 (2001-05-01), Meltzer et al.
patent: 6542912 (2003-04-01), Meltzer et al.
patent: 2006/0047767 (2006-03-01), Dodrill et al.

LandOfFree

Say what you really think

Search LandOfFree.com for the USA inventors and patents. Rate them and share your experience with other people.

Rating

Dynamic services infrastructure for allowing programmatic... does not yet have a rating. At this time, there are no reviews or comments for this patent.

If you have personal experience with Dynamic services infrastructure for allowing programmatic..., we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Dynamic services infrastructure for allowing programmatic... will most certainly appreciate the feedback.

Rate now

     

Profile ID: LFUS-PAI-O-4034701

  Search
All data on this website is collected from public sources. Our data reflects the most accurate information available at the time of publication.